The primary responsibility of a Kentucky Early Intervention System (KEIS; formerly "First Steps") provider is to evaluate and provide treatment for pediatric patients between the ages of birth and three years with needs in the areas of physical, social-emotional, self-help, communication, and cognitive development.
KEIS Providers at APT, while working primarily in children's natural environments (homes, daycares, community centers, etc.) also have the opportunity to work in other APT offices and contract locations, depending on the counties/areas served.
PTs, OTs, SLPs, and Developmental Interventionists interested in any of these settings can apply for this position.
KEIS Provider Essential Duties and Responsibilities (all disciplines):
Work closely with patients' caregivers and the interdisciplinary team to develop and implement Individualized Family Service Plans (IFSPs) through a Coaching Model. Accurately document treatment sessions as well as progress or evaluation reports in detail.
Accurately document treatment sessions as well as progress or evaluation reports in detail.
Maintains professional/technical competencies and proficiencies for job responsibilities and upholds federal/state licensure and ethical expectations.
KEIS Physical Therapist Essential Duties, Responsibilities, and Requirements:
Examines and evaluates children from birth to age 3 with a variety of congenital and orthopedic conditions to improve mobility through skilled gross motor interventions including but not limited to gait training, equipment and orthotic management, neuromuscular re-education, and therapeutic exercises.
Our ideal candidate holds a doctoral degree in Physical Therapy and an applicable and current, unrestricted license to practice (or in the process of obtaining license).
KEIS Occupational Therapist Essential Duties, Responsibilities and Requirements:
Evaluate children from birth to age 3 for fine motor development, visual motor development, sensory processing and modulation differences, executive functioning skills, and more in order to determine impact on activities of daily living (ADLs), rest and sleep, education, play, leisure, and social participation.
Our ideal candidate holds a masters degree in Occupational Therapy and an applicable and current, unrestricted license to practice (or in the process of obtaining license).
KEIS Speech-Language Pathologist Essential Duties, Responsibilities, and Requirements:
Evaluate and treat children from birth to age 3 for speech, language, oral motor, voice, fluency, articulation, or social communication disorders to achieve highest level of functioning and prevent regression.
Our ideal candidate holds a masters degree in Speech-Language Pathology and an applicable and current, unrestricted license to practice (or in the process of obtaining license).

Essential Functions:
Trims and/or removes trees by climbing with the aid of a ladder, safety belt, climbing line, powered trimmer lift truck, or works from the ground using saws/pruners. Will cut branches or trunk sections and drops or lowers them to the ground with lines.
Uses appropriate tools, will fell trees or trimmed trunks and split them into manageable pieces.
Sprays stumps and brush with hand-spraying equipment to prevent further growth.
Loads and unloads trucks with logs, stumps, brush, and debris and/or feeds brush into a wood chipper.
Repairs slight damage to lawns, fences, and walks caused by tree trimming.
Relays hand-signals, directs traffic, drives and operates trucks and equipment as assigned, and keeps trucks and work area clear and orderly.
Trains new employees on proper procedures.
Safeguards employees and public from hazards in and around work area. Cooperates with customer, police, and fire departments when blocking street or driveways. Sets up barriers, warning signs, flags, etc. to protect employees as well as the public. Trained to perform tree and bucket rescue.
Assumes responsibility for the inspection and proper working conditions of tools, trucks, and other work equipment. Requests repair or replacement of equipment when necessary.
Works around hazardous equipment and in close proximity to energized power lines.
Works around excessive noise from machines, chainsaws, wood chipper and must wear proper personal protective equipment.
Is exposed to all temperatures and weather; will be exposed to nature, i.e., irritating plants, biting or stinging insects, dust, etc.
May work on rough terrain.
Helps enforce on-the-job safety practices for crew members.
Services truck, chipper and equipment, maintaining them in a neat, clean, and specified mechanical order. Reports the need for equipment and truck maintenance to crew lead.
Performs other related duties as required or assigned.

ETS Training Philosophy:
The ETS training philosophy is to provide every athlete (regardless of age and sport) the opportunity to significantly improve their relative strength, power, linear and lateral speed, ability to biomechanically master the art of deceleration while also significantly improving their overall athleticism and becoming less prone to injury. Our systematic and step by step approach to developing better athletes will dramatically improve performance on the field, court, track, pool or ice.
Each athlete will take part in a progressive ability-appropriate plan of strength, speed, agility and deceleration training that will not only allow them to maximize their skills and athleticism for their sport, but also improve their overall athleticism. It's crucial for every athlete to develop the basic-fundamental athletic and biomechanical movements, strength techniques and deceleration protocols through a customized plan in order to truly maximize their potential.
We believe the missing link in most programs is the lack of consistent and professional emphasis and attention to detail on the basics of an athlete's complete athletic development separated from their sport-specific skill work. Our vision is that every athlete will experience an unmatched next level training atmosphere that is equally focused on character development, accountability and competition as it is the next level performance results that every athlete will gain. Our goal is for every athlete to leave each session understanding the physical objective for that session, but also understand the importance of consistency, dedication and commitment to ensure they are maximizing their results.
